Our great sponsors
-
SurveyJS
Open-Source JSON Form Builder to Create Dynamic Forms Right in Your App. With SurveyJS form UI libraries, you can build and style forms in a fully-integrated drag & drop form builder, render them in your JS app, and store form submission data in any backend, inc. PHP, ASP.NET Core, and Node.js.
{this.state.message} );}}export default Home; Command lineTo run test I do: ``` npm run test ``` and in package.js I have this script: "test": "mocha --compilers js:babel-core/register -w test/browser.js ./new", Test setup and browser.js is: import 'babel-register';import jsdom from 'jsdom';const exposedProperties = ['window', 'navigator', 'document'];global.document = jsdom.jsdom('');global.window = document.defaultView;Object.keys(document.defaultView).forEach((property) => { if (typeof global[property] === 'undefined') { exposedProperties.push(property); global[property] = document.defaultView[property]; }});global.navigator = { userAgent: 'node.js'}; I have also tried using methods for testing outlined here: https://github.com/StephenGrider/ReduxSimpleStarter Any help will be greatly appreciated Answer link : https://codehunter.cc/a/reactjs/testing-react-select-component